1. A light-emitting device having at least first and second light-emitting elements exhibiting different emission colors, each of the first and second light-emitting elements comprising:
a first electrode that has a non-light-transmitting property;
a first layer serving as a layer generating holes over and in contact with the first electrode;
a second layer serving as a layer including a light-emitting layer over the first layer;
a third layer serving as a layer generating electrons over the second layer; and
a second electrode that has a light transmitting property over the third layer,
wherein a thickness of the first layer of the first light-emitting element is different from that of the second light-emitting element.
